Members of the Islamic Movement in Nigeria (IMN) returned to the streets of Abuja on Tuesday, days after they clashed with police in the nation’s capital.
According to the spokesperson for the Academic Forum of the group, Abdullahi Musa, the Shiites are more resolved than ever to continue the protest until their leader, Sheikh Ibraheem El-Zakzaky, is granted freedom.

Last Tuesday, the group clashed with police officers during a protest at the National Assembly complex.
Nine officers were injured while the police arrested dozens of protesters, but the group staged another protest two days later.
